Country View Bhd (5049) — Defensive Interval Ratio
Country View Bhd (5049) has a Defensive Interval Ratio of 211 days as of May 2026. Defensive assets of RM82.13 Million (cash RM-, short-term investments RM-, receivables RM82.13 Million) cover 211 days of daily cash needs of RM390.02K/day.
